Re: How to run my Automated tests on a standalone server box.
Hi Ajay,
If you have a Ranorex Premium Node-Locked License, the licence is connected to your host. In this case, you have to purchase a Ranorex Runtime Node-Locked License for your standalone box to run the testcase there.
Note, that if you have a floating licence, it would be possible to install Ranorex with your licence at your host and the standalone box, developing the testcases on your host, running it on the standalone box - BUT NOT at the same time - only one host can use the floating licence at one time.
